This week has been one of experimentation for our little family. Fortunately so far, its been going well. To recap:
We noticed a couple of weeks ago (specifically when my Mom and Granny came to visit - that LC was seeming to get hungrier - way to make the Momma look bad lol) - so we added breakfast to his daycare diet (to be fed after his first bottle of the day). That was last Thursday and Friday.
And we added a bigger dinner on Saturday night (a stage 3 meal and half of a stage 2 meal - start w/ the stage 3 heartier meal and stop when he says no more of the stage 2).
He was still up twice a night.
So by Tuesday this week we decided to up the anti and add in lunch at daycare. We were going to wait a week to see how he did w/ breakfast, but the continuous 2 wakeups a night were wearing on us and like I said in a previous post, after consulting a book and our parental brains and LC's belly, we decided more food was in order.
And after more food, was more sleep.
So this week we moved bedtime from 7:30-8:00 to 7-7:30, but lately he has proven to be exhausted at almost 7 on dot, sometimes 7:15.
So that means that by the time we all get home it is 6pm and we have 1 hour to play and have LC's dinner before it's bath, jammies, and bed! And let me tell you, that hour goes by FAST, but it is jam packed!
We practice standing, we practice balancing on furniture, and sometimes cruising on furniture, drinking from a sippy cup - still in training on this one - rolling the ball back and forth between us, army crawling, reading, and LOTS of hugs and kisses nad cuddles.
Then before we know it it is dinnertime and bedtime!
At first I felt extreme guilt at putting him to bed at what seemed to me, SO early, almsot TOO early. However, if we truly read his cues, he is clearly ready for bed at 7p and by clearly, I mean, dozing off with barely so much as a suck before the slumber overcomes him as I rock him in the glider! So clearly he needs his rest when he needs it, which is 7pm.
And you know what, *knock on wood*, we've had extreme success this week! As in LC now sleeps all night long - granted he cries out here and there but it is just him waking slightly in his sleep and adjusting then he's conked out again.
